Switchgear RM-6 Combined Fully Enclosed and Insulated Inflatable Cabinet The HJRM6-12 series inflatable SF6 metal-enclosed fully insulated ring main unit, developed and produced by our company, has completely passed the type tests at the National High Voltage Apparatus Testing Center. It is widely used in 10kV/6k distribution systems and is the preferred switchgear product for various urban and rural transformer distribution systems. This switchgear is designed in a modular unit mode, allowing for combinations based on different purposes. It consists of fixed units and expandable units, meeting the diverse needs of substations for flexible use of compact switchgear. The HJRM6-12 inflatable switchgear is a fully sealed system, where all live parts and switches are enclosed in a stainless steel housing. The entire switchgear is not affected by external environmental conditions, ensuring operational reliability and safety, and achieving maintenance-free operation. By choosing the expandable busbar, any combination can be achieved, which means a full modularization. The expandable busbar ensures safe insulation and shielding, providing high reliability and safety. The HJRM6-12 inflatable switchgear can also provide a TV-style automation solution, introducing the concept of intelligent switches and minimizing the workload for on-site installation and commissioning. The HJRM6-12 inflatable switchgear is available in both non-expandable standard configuration and expandable standard configuration. Due to its combinability with full modules and half modules, as well as its inherent expandability, it possesses extremely unique flexibility. The HJRM6-12 inflatable switchgear complies with GB standards. The design life when operated under indoor conditions (20°C) exceeds 30 years.

Features

● The HJRM6-12 series inflatable cabinet uses SF6 gas as the arc extinguishing and insulating medium.

● The switchgear has a fully sealed and insulated structure; the busbars, switches, and live parts are completely enclosed in a stainless steel housing.

● The compartments are filled with SF6 gas at 1.4 bar, achieving an IP67 protection level. The entire switchgear is not affected by external environmental conditions, ensuring normal operation even in extreme situations such as short-term immersion in water. The product is maintenance-free throughout its lifetime.

● The switchgear is equipped with a comprehensive "five prevention" interlocking device, completely eliminating the possibility of personal injury and equipment operational faults caused by human errors.

● All switchgear is equipped with a reliable safety pressure relief channel, ensuring the personal safety of operators even in extreme situations.

● The switchgear is available in both non-expandable standard configuration and expandable standard configuration

● The switchgear is typically designed for frontal entry and exit of cables, but it can also accommodate lateral cable exit or lateral expansion based on different installation positions.

● The cabinet size is convenient for installation and can adapt to small spaces and adverse environmental conditions. The switchgear can be configured with electric, remote control, and monitoring devices according to the user's different requirements.

 

Operating Environment Requirements

● The HJRM6 is suitable for various environments, including high and low temperatures (+40°C to -40°C), high humidity, dusty, salt pollution, mining areas and high altitudes (up to 4000 meters). Short-term immersion in water within 24 hours does not affect its operation. Note: If used at higher altitudes, please specify the exact altitude.
